Local impact from national round of promotions

Cushman & Wakefield has announced a wave of internal promotions across its UK and Ireland business that includes people listed in the Yorkshire & North East division — the region that covers Wakefield. The firm said 51 colleagues have been promoted, with 30 stepping up to associate or associate director level and 21 promoted to senior surveyor.

The promotions cover a wide range of disciplines, from capital markets and leasing to valuation, project and development services (PDS), professional services, sustainability and asset services, as well as roles in the company’s business in Ireland.

“These promotions recognise colleagues who have made an exceptional contribution to our clients and business,” said Ben Cullen, chief executive for UK & Ireland, Cushman & Wakefield.

The firm published a full list of promoted staff. Those with direct listings for the Yorkshire & North East region include Jonathan Boal (associate, PDS) and Oliver Exton (associate, professional services). The announcement signals continued investment in the regional teams that advise landlords, occupiers and developers across northern markets.
